Name: Suzukiite
RRUFF ID: R150039
Ideal Chemistry: BaV4+Si2O7
Locality: Gun Claim, Yukon Territory, Canada
Source: Gunnar Farber [view label]
Owner: RRUFF
Description: Isolated aggregates of bright-green granular or flake crystals, associated with pale grey walstromite (R150079), pellyite (R150078), diopside, benitoite, bavsiite (R150042) and celsian
Status: The identification of this mineral has been confirmed by single-crystal X-ray diffraction.

POWDER DIFFRACTION 
RRUFF ID: R150039.9
Sample Description: Single crystal, powder profile is calculated
Cell Refinement Output: a: 7.104(2)Å    b: 15.243(5)Å    c: 5.357(1)Å
alpha: 90°    beta: 90°    gamma: 90°   Volume: 580.1(1)Å3    Crystal System: orthorhombic
